What is the percentage of people wearing dentures?

In a study across 19 countries researchers found that an average of 19% of the population wear some form of denture. That's nearly one in five. There are two types of dentures: partial dentures and full dentures.

What percentage of 70 year olds have dentures?

Denture Use

A census collected by the American Dental Association has established that nearly 57% of people ages 65-74 are wearing some form of denture, either partial or complete (5).

Who is the youngest person to have dentures?

Daniel Sanchez-Ruiz (UK) was given a full set of dentures on 25 February 2005 at the age of 3 years and 301 days due to a condition called Hypohydrotic Ectodermal Dysplasia.

How soon can I get dentures after my teeth are pulled?

Immediate dentures are an exception to the general rule that you need to wait between three and six months after having your teeth extracted to get a set of dentures.

Do dentures age your face?

As the removable dentures sit on the bone, it will begin to wear away. This will not only cause the dentures to become loose, but it will also cause different features of your face to shift, making you appear older than you really are.
